titleOfInvention | Low-loss electrolyte additive and using method thereof |
abstract | The invention provides a low-loss electrolyte additive and a using method thereof, and relates to the technical field of lead-acid storage batteries, wherein the low-loss electrolyte additive comprises the following raw materials: epoxy modified wood chips, protein, toluene, sodium silicate, a platinum group metal catalyst and dodecyl phosphate; the use method of the low-loss electrolyte additive comprises the following steps: s1, preparing an additive raw material; s2, preparing a pre-blocking solution; and S3, forming a barrier film in the electrolyte to finish the use of the low-loss electrolyte additive. The electrolyte additive provided by the invention has a wide application range, generates a barrier film on the surface of the electrolyte, effectively prevents the loss of water and sulfuric acid in the electrolyte, maintains the battery capacity, prolongs the service life of a lead-acid storage battery, and is simple in use method. |
